Solution for 2z+9/2=7z-4/7 equation:


z in (-oo:+oo)

2*z+9/2 = 7*z-(4/7) // - 7*z-(4/7)

2*z-(7*z)+9/2+4/7 = 0

2*z-7*z+9/2+4/7 = 0

71/14-5*z = 0 // - 71/14

-5*z = -71/14 // : -5

z = -71/14/(-5)

z = 71/70
